Pros

- Good environment to start in if you’re interested in a career in the automotive industry. - Provides a good opportunity to learn how to deal with difficult customers and providing good customer service.

Cons

- Your enjoyment working there is heavily dependent on your relationship with the branch manager. The first branch i worked at was great, however the second branch i worked at made me hate working there. - You’ll generally experience more angry or rude customers than polite ones. - Extremely high expectations to meet budgets even on slow days despite it being nearly impossible. - Regional managers treat you like you’re beneath them. They come into the store and pick on you for petty things like the music being too loud or the angle a display sign is being pointed. - Its an old boys club. If you’re in the circle you’ll do fine but if you’re not you’re gonna find yourself struggling and being borderline bullied.
